    Mixtape Report: September 12th
    Wednesday. 9.13.06 3:17 am
    Tuesday - September 12, 2006 by Blazin' Mixtapes
    Mixtape Report - 9/11

    This week's mixtape report picks Whoo Kid & 50 Cent, DJ Drama & Young Buck, Superstar Jay, DJ Kool Kid and DJ Envy.

    Whoo Kid & 50 Cent - G-Unit Radio 22 (Hip Hop Is Dead)

    On his latest mixtape the G-Unit prez has quite a few words for Sean "Diddy" Combs. Combine one of the most controversial diss tracks of the year with some super exclusive G-Unit tracks and you have the makings of another Whoo Kid banger.

    [Listen] [Buy]

    DJ Drama & Young Buck - Welcome To The Traphouse

    The leader of the "Gangsta Grillz" movement, DJ Drama, continues to hold it down and maintain his position in the mixtape game. Always dropping the hottest official artist mixtapes, DJ Drama brings it back one more time with the Tennessee titan Young Buck. This release features over 20 tracks of heat including exclusive joints from Young Buck and new music from G-Unit South.

    [Listen] [Buy]

    Superstar Jay - The Wire (Only The Strong Survive)

    Competition on the mixtape scene has been fierce this year. Superstar Jay has definitely shined giving other well known "exclusives DJs" a run for their money. With another heatrock packed with exclusives Superstar Jay is not showing any signs of letting up.

    [Listen] [Buy]

    DJ Kool Kid - High Definition

    Kool Kid made a huge comeback this summer releasing a barrage of bangin' mixtapes from hip- hop, reggae, and r&b. Ending the summer right DJ Kool Kid lets loose his latest creation. Reminding the mixtape world that he knows how to do this Kool Kid blesses us with all new music, exclusives and hot freestyles from the top contenders in the game.

    [Listen] [Buy]

    DJ Envy - The Hit List 20

    "The Peoples Choice," DJ Envy drops his latest mixtape featuring the top 25 hip-hop and r&b joints heating up the airwaves. Always consistent and always on point you definitely can't go wrong with DJ Envy.

    Just Who Does Omarion Think He Is? And... SOHH Soulful Top 5
    Thursday. 12.14.06 8:30 am
    Yesterday I made an early pilgrimage downtown to meet up with Omarion to talk shop on his new cd 21 and why we still see him as just that dude from B2K.

    I first have to acknowlege that it was early. I also have to acknowlege that no matter how early it was young dude put his best foot forward and had a real cool homeboy disposition. When I arrived he was listening to the Tyrese cd Alter Ego.

    We talked about whether there will be a B2K reunion... uh, NO! And thank God. One thing I discerned is that Omarion is just fine without the lesser charasmatic members of the group.

    SOHH I went straight to the question that most people in their own way ask. WHY? Omarion so what? Whether it is in the barbershop or whether it is in a staff meeting, people always seem to say, "I like that song [fill in the blank with any of Omarion's hits] but I don't like that dude. Maybe because like child movie stars, you get branded and it's hard for people to see you outside the parameters of where you first caught their attention. Especially when you were internationally successful. Scream Tour anyone.
    Omarion had a pretty decent response. He said that as a younger performer he was singing the words written for him. Now as a young adult he is writing of his own experiences. He referred to Jimmy Jam and Terry Lewis when they say that if you want to get to know Janet, just listen to her music. Referring to the stuff she writes herself.

    So y'all, LISTEN TO OMARION's MUSIC. That's who he thinks he is. Give it a chance.     Nas: "If my album comes out and goes wood, I can't blame Jay because it's my doing."
    Tuesday. 12.12.06 8:48 am
    I hope LL heard that one.
    Shoutout to Sherry at Complex.

    It looks like the new Complex is filled with some hot shit. In the new December/January issue of the mag, Nas had quite a bit to get off his chest. A lot of people don't know that before Nas' deal with Def Jam, he was offered a president's position at Atlantic... which would've given him a substantial amount of power over Jim Jones. And although Nas didn't take the position, he says:

    "I'm still his boss [laughs]. I am above him. Who's not above Jim Jones? I don't know any of his records and I'm not even being funny. Like I know he's got a record called 'Ballin.' I hope it sells some records, but I swear to you I've never heard it.

    Nas, on why he didn't take the position...

    "Artists are fucking crazy and they'd want to blame me for shit. I can't deal with that right now."

    Which leads right to Jay-Z being blamed for artists flopping at the label:

    "The music should be enough, and sometimes things slip through the cracks. But people getting mad at Jay is corny. Especially someone like LL Cool J. He's too old of an O.G. to be mad at Jay. He's been at Def Jam since we were kids dreaming about being on Def Jam. We gotta get off this bullshit 'cause I never remember those artists talking about any white executives. That's some slavery shit. If my record comes out and goes wood, I can't blame Jay because it's my doing."

    "If you look at these niggas that love hip-hop, they're broke or they're frustrated artists. I'm trying to learn from B.B. King. I'm going to be rapping when I'm 80."
